Analysis

In 2025, population ages 15-19, female in Papua New Guinea stood at 503,905. That is the highest value across all 66 years on record.

Compared with earlier readings it is up 1.5% on the previous year and up 18.8% over ten years.

Over the whole period, population ages 15-19, female in Papua New Guinea peaked at 503,905 in 2025 and was at its lowest, 86,293, in 1960.

That places Papua New Guinea 82nd out of 217 countries with data for 2025, putting it in the middle of the range.
